Role Overview

The Forklift Operator / Warehouse Associate is responsible for the safe and efficient movement, storage, and handling of freight within our Houston warehouse facility. This role requires a certified forklift operator with hands-on experience handling hazardous materials in a compliance-driven environment. The ideal candidate takes ownership of their workspace, operates with precision, and upholds the highest standards of safety and accuracy.

Key Responsibilities
  • Operate sit-down, stand-up, and/or reach forklifts to move, stage, and store freight
  • Load and unload inbound and outbound shipments safely and efficiently
  • Conduct pre-shift equipment inspections and report any mechanical issues immediately
  • Maintain safe travel speeds and adhere to all warehouse traffic protocols
  • Identify, handle, and store hazardous materials in compliance with DOT, OSHA, and IATA regulations
  • Verify hazmat documentation including shipping papers, labels, placards, and markings
  • Follow proper segregation and storage requirements for hazmat freight
  • Participate in hazmat incident response procedures when applicable
  • Receive, inspect, and verify inbound freight against shipping documentation
  • Pick, pack, and prepare outbound shipments accurately and on time
  • Maintain accurate inventory counts and support cycle count activities
  • Keep warehouse clean, organized, and compliant with safety standards
  • Operate warehouse management systems (WMS) or RF scanners to record freight movement
  • Assist with wrapping, labeling, and staging freight for outbound dispatch
  • Follow all OSHA, DOT, and company safety protocols at all times
  • Wear required personal protective equipment (PPE)
  • Report unsafe conditions, near misses, or incidents to the supervisor immediately
  • Participate in ongoing safety training and compliance programs
